No other anomalies were encountered during sample receipt. Standards Analytical standards were prepared using the acid form o f the compound perfluorooctanoie acid (PFOA). PFOS is a commercial prepared and certified solution. Perfluoro-n-[1I2,3,4-'3C,I]octanoic acid was introduced at the extraction step and was used as an internal standard fo r quantitation o f PFOA. Perfluoro-1-[1,2,3,4-13C4]octanatesulfonate was introduced at the extraction step and was used as an internal standard fo r quantitation of PFOS. Sample Extraction and Analysis The sample presented in this report was analyzed for the target analyte by TestAmerica Denver's SOP DEN-LC-0012A. For water samples a 250 mL aliquot o f each sample is acidified with 1 mL o f 6N HCI solution and it is extracted using solid phase extraction technique with methanol conditioned C18 cartridges. Each sam ple is spiked with the internal standard, prior to extraction. A fter the sample is passed through the cartridge, the analytes are eluted with 4 mL o f methanol. The final volume is brought to 5 mL using m ethanol and the extract Is analyzed by LC/MS/MS. M ethod QC Sam ples The Method Blank is processed reagent water spiked with surrogate and prepared with each batch of 20 samples of the same matrix. The method blank was non-detect at the reporting lim it. Each batch is prepared with a Laboratory Control Sample (LCS). The recoveries of two concentration levels o f Laboratory Control Samples were within control lim its.
